Handsdown

Latest version: v2.1.0

Safety actively analyzes 630217 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 5 of 5

0.1.3

Goals reached

- New breadcrumbs allow navigating without using browser history
- No logs from imported modules.

Features

- [x] Add breadcrumbs

Bugfixes

- [x] Patch `logging` while importing modules and Django setup
- [x] Fix orphaned docs cleanup

Other changes

- [x] Rename `docs/index.md` to `docs/README.md`
- [x] Do not add `README.md` content to `docs/README.md`
- [x] Use module short title as a document title

0.1.2

Goals reached

- Now documentation can be built for Django projects!
- Speed up module tree build
- Local objects can be referenced using just object name
- A page title now shows the main class of the module

Features

- [x] Import modules only once
- [x] Add local links to `See also` section
- [x] Replace local links in docstrings
- [x] Add Django support
- [x] Add `--panic` flag to stop on import error
- [x] If a module has a main class - set its name as a title

Bugfixes

- [x] Allow starting empty lines in sections
- [x] Fix section trimming if docstrings quotes are on the same line
- [x] Do not create empty docs
- [x] Do not render ToC if it already exists
- [x] Do not add imported modules to `__init__.py` doc
- [x] Fix links to source files if custom output folder is used
- [x] Check that output path is inside repo path
- [x] Fix RST docstring sections splitting

Page 5 of 5

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.